5.0 out of 5 stars A "lost" gem which is thankfully available again., March 1, 2008
By 
Justo Roteta (Los Angeles, California United States)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
This review is from: Quiet Storm (Audio CD)
This album was originally released in 1986 and was one of Peabo's most underrated albums ever. The gorgeous ballads "Since I've Been In Love", "Catch 22" and "Good Combination", however, are all classic Peabo performances which rank right up there with his most popular works. Perhaps because it only got airplay on late-night Quiet Storm radio shows this album failed to get much-deserved exposure but it's now available again so if you're into real and heartfelt Soul music it's a treat you'll definitely enjoy.

5.0 out of 5 stars Among his best but also among his most underrated., June 6, 2004
By 
Justo Roteta (Los Angeles, California United States)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
This review is from: Quiet Storm (Audio CD)
When originally released in 1986, this very fine CD fell into the trap of being considered too R&B for pop radio and too MOR-pop for Urban Contemporary R&B radio. The end result was that this album's success was nowhere near what it should have been as Peabo gives us some of his most romantic and soulful vocal performances on "Good Combination", "Catch 22" and "Since I've Been In Love". This album is just as good as Peabo's 1991 bestseller "Can You Stop The Rain" and makes for a worthwhile addition for your collection if you can find it.
